Domestic Workers Act Pdf Domestic Worker Employment The domestic workers convention (c 189) requires governments to provide domestic workers with the same basic labor rights as those available to other workers, to protect domestic. With the promulgation of the act, the indonesian government aims to recognise domestic work as equal to other professions, particularly in regard to legal protections. Discover essential legal protections for domestic workers under international labor law, covering fair wages, work conditions, non discrimination, and enforcement strategies. This convention stipulates measures that should be taken by the government and employers to protect the rights of domestic workers, such as legal contracts, minimum wage, paid leave, overtime compensation and a safe working environment.
